Unless you are using Windows XP Professional x64 Edition, XP is only a 32bit OS. Meaning it can't address more than 4Gb of memory without hacks. (The /PAE config) Besides, I don't think that Snort is compiled for Windows for 64 bit. -- Joel Esler joel.esler () sourcefire com On Dec 28, 2007, at 9:05 PM, Tedi Heriyanto wrote:
On Dec 28, 2007 9:02 PM, Arif Basha <arif.basha () janes com> wrote:Is there a maximum though? I mean, above certain point, Snort cannot make use of the memory? Like WinXP cannot see more than 4 GB of memory in the system??AFAIK, the application is not managing the memory by itself but the operating system does. So if you use WinXP then you will not be able to use more than 4GB of memory, no matter whether your application can.
